NEWS                Africa






              Nigeria              Tanzanian Fokker 50 returns
              receives new-
              build Super
              Mushshaks

              THE NIGERIAN Air Force
              (NAF) has received five
              new-build Pakistan
              Aeronautical Complex
              (PAC) Super Mushshak
              trainers.  They were
              delivered from PAF
              Base Minhas aboard
              an Il-76 transport, and
              arrived in Nigeria on
              July 14.  The NAF signed
              an agreement in Abuja
              for the acquisition of
              ten Super Mushshaks
              on October 21 last                                                                              Ruben Zammit
